Number 1) Excel Saga It's a comedy at heart, but you'll find serious parts without having to look *too* hard. The characters are memorable, the idea is amusing, and frankly I've yet to see another series that even comes close to matching it.
Number 2) Ranma 1/2 For when mild comedy isn't enough and you have to have complete off-the-wall comedy, Ranma 1/2 fits the bill.
Number 3) Hellsing Vampires, a psycotic Scottish Caltholic priest, vampire Nazi's and a vampiric Nazi catboy. Ah, Hellsing...
Number 4) No Need For Tenchi/All New Tenchi Muyo It has Sasami. That's enough of an explanation all on it's own.
Number 5) Ghost in the Shell The anime is better, to my mind, but the manga is still good, and you can see where some of the plot ideas came from.
